Nicole Pohl




Specializing in

  • English literature
  • 18th century


Personal website

Some recent publications relevant for NEWW

  • Nicole Pohl and Brenda Tooley, eds., Gender and Utopia in the Eighteenth Century: Essays in English and French Utopian Writing (Ashgate, 2007)
  • Nicole Pohl, Women, Space and Utopia, 1600-1800 (Ashgate, 2006)
  • "'Perfect Reciprocity': Salon Culture and Epistolary Conversations". Women’s Writing 13.1 (March 2006), p. 139-159.
  • Nicole Pohl and Betty Schellenberg, eds. Reconsidering the Bluestockings (Huntington Library Press, 2002)
  • Rebecca D'Monté and Nicole Pohl, eds., Female Communities 1600-1800: Literary Visions and Cultural Realities (Macmillan, 2000)
